计算机数控装置的结构

上传人:F****n 文档编号:94230090 上传时间:2019-08-04 格式:PPT 页数:80 大小:555KB
返回 下载 相关 举报
计算机数控装置的结构_第1页
第1页 / 共80页
计算机数控装置的结构_第2页
第2页 / 共80页
计算机数控装置的结构_第3页
第3页 / 共80页
计算机数控装置的结构_第4页
第4页 / 共80页
计算机数控装置的结构_第5页
第5页 / 共80页
点击查看更多>>
资源描述

《计算机数控装置的结构》由会员分享,可在线阅读,更多相关《计算机数控装置的结构(80页珍藏版)》请在金锄头文库上搜索。

1、第 4 章 计算机数控(CNC)装置,4.1 概 述,4.1.1 CNC技术的发展,表4.1数控系统的演变,4.1.1 CNC技术的发展,表42 数控系统的技术进步状况,4.1.1 CNC技术的发展,表43 数控系统的功能水平,4.1.2 CNC系统的组成,EIA(美国电子工业协会)所属的数控标准化委员会的定义:“CNC是用一个存储程序的计算机,按照存储在计算机内的读写存储器中的控制程序去执行数控装置的部分或全部功能,在计算机之外的唯一装置是接口”。 ISO(国际标准化组织)的定义:“数控系统是一种控制系统,它自动阅读输入载体上事先给定的数字,并将其译码,从而使机床移动和加工零件”。 CNC系

2、统与NC系统 数控系统分轮廓控制和点位控制系统。 数控系统的核心是完成数字信息运算、处理和控制的计算机,即 数字控制装置。,系统方框图,4.1.2 CNC系统的组成,从自动控制的角度来看,CNC系统是一种位置(轨迹)、速度(还包括电流)控制系统,其本质上是以多执行部件(各运动轴)的位移量、速度为控制对象并使其协调运动的自动控制系统,是一种配有专用操作系统的计算机控制系统。 从外部特征来看,CNC系统是由硬件(通用硬件和专用硬件)和软件(专用)两大部分组成的。,4.1.3 CNC装置的组成和工作原理,4.1.3 CNC装置的组成和工作原理,硬件结构: CPU,存储器,总线、外设等。 软件结构:是

3、一种用于零件加工的、实时控制的、特殊的(或称专用的)计算机操作系统。,4.1.3 CNC装置的组成和工作原理,3. 工作原理 通过各种输入方式,接受机床加工零件的各种数据信息,经过CNC装置译码,再进行计算机的处理、运算,然后将各个坐标轴的分量送到各控制轴的驱动电路,经过转换、放大去驱动伺服电动机,带动各轴运动。并进行实时位置反馈控制,使各个坐标轴能精确地走到所要求的位置。 简要工作过程: 1)输入: 输入内容零件程序、控制参数和补偿数据。 输入方式穿孔纸带阅读输入、磁盘输入、光盘输入、手健盘输入, 通讯接口输入及连接上级计算机的DNC接口输入,4.1.3 CNC装置的组成和工作原理,2)译码

4、:以一个程序段为单位,根据一定的语法规则解释、翻译成计算机 能够识别的数据形式,并以一定的数据格式存放在指定的内存专 用区内。 3)数据处理:包括刀具补偿,速度计算以及辅助功能的处理等。 4)插补:插补的任务是通过插补计算程序在一条曲线的已知起点和终点之 间进行“数据点的密化工作”。 5)位置控制:在每个采样周期内,将插补计算出的理论位置与实际反馈位 置相比较,用其差值去控制进给伺服电机。 6)I/O处理:处理CNC装置与机床之间的强电信号输入、输出和控制。 7)显示:零件程序、参数、刀具位置、机床状态等。 8)诊断:检查一切不正常的程序、操作和其他错误状态。,4.1.4 CNC装置的主要功能

5、和特点,1.数控装置的主要功能 (1)控制轴数和联动轴数 (2)准备功能(G功能) (3)插补功能 (4)主轴速度功能:主轴转速的编码方式、恒定线速度、主轴定向准 (5)进给功能( F ) 1)切削进给速度 2) 同步进给速度 3)快速进给速度 4)进给倍率 。 (6)补偿功能 1) 刀具长度、刀具半径补偿和刀尖圆弧的补偿 2)工艺量的补偿 (7)固定循环加工功能,4.1.4 CNC装置的主要功能和特点,(8)辅助功能(M代码) (9)字符图形显示功能 (10)程序编制功能:手工编程、 在线编程、自动编程 (11)输入、输出和通讯功能 (12)自诊断功能 2.CNC数控装置的特点 1)灵活性大

6、 2)通用性强 3)可靠性高 4)可以实现丰富、复杂的功能 5)使用维修方便 6)易于实现机电一体化,4.2 CNC装置的硬件结构,4.2.1 CNC装置的硬件构成,单微处理器硬件结构图,CNC装置的体系结构分为:单微处理机和多微处理机系统,中 高档的CNC装置以多微处理机结构为多。 单微处理机结构:见上图 多微处理机CNC装置的结构: 1. 主从结构 2. 多主结构 3. 分布式结构 4. 多通道结构,4.2.2 CNC装置的体系结构,单微处理机数控装置:是以一个CPU(中央处理器)为核心,CPU通过总线与存储器和各种接口相连接,采取集中控制、分时处理的工作方式,完成数控加工各个任务。 单微

7、处理机结构: 微处理器、存储器、总线、接口等。 接口包括I/O接口、串行接口、CRT/MDI接口、数控技术中的控制单元部件和接口电路,如位置控制单元、可编程控制器(PLC)、主轴控制单元、穿孔机和纸带阅读机接口,以及其它选件接口等。 1.微处理器和总线 微处理器:运算、控制 总线:CPU与各组成部件、接口等之间的信息公共传输线,包括控制 、地址和数据三总线。 2.存储器 只读存储器(ROM)和随机存储器(RAM) 它们的用途:,4.2.3 单微处理机数控装置的硬件结构, 只读存储器(ROM):系统程序 随机存储器(RAM):运算的中间结果、需显示的数据、运行中的状态、 标志信息 CMOS RA

8、M或磁泡存储器:加工的零件程序、机床参数、刀具参数 3.位置控制单元 对数控机床的进给运动的坐标轴位置进行控制(包括位置和速度控制)。 (对主轴的控制一般只包括速度控制) C轴位置控制:包括位置和速度控制 刀库位置控制(简易位置控制) 进给轴位置控制的硬件:大规模专用集成电路位置控制芯片、 位置控制模板。,4.2.3 单微处理机数控装置的硬件结构,4.2.4 多微处理机数控装置的硬件结构,VS,VS,1.多微处理机CNC装置的典型结构 总线互联方式,典型的结构:共享总线型、共享存储器型及混合型结构。 (1)功能模块 1)CNC管理模块 2)存储器模块 3)CNC插补模块 4)位置控制模块 5)

9、操作控制数据输入、输出和显示模块 6)PLC模块,4.2.4 多微处理机数控装置的硬件结构,VS,VS,(2)共享总线结构 结构与仲裁 主模块与从模块 总线仲裁及其方式:串行方式和并行方式 串行总线仲裁方式:优先权的排列是按链接位置确定。 并行总线仲裁方式:专用逻辑电路,优先权编码方案 模块之间的通讯:公共存储器 总线:STD bus (支持8位和16位字长) Multi bus (型支持16位字长,型支持32位字长) S-100 bus (可支持16位字长) VERSA bus (可支持32位字长) VME bus (可支持32位字长),4.2.4 多微处理机数控装置的硬件结构,图4 .9

10、串行总线仲裁连接方式,主模块1,主模块2,主模块3,总线优 先权入,总线优 先权出,总线 忙,入,忙,出,入,忙,出,4.2.4 多微处理机数控装置的硬件结构,4.2.4 多微处理机数控装置的硬件结构,(3)共享存储器结构,4.2.4 多微处理机数控装置的硬件结构,(4)共享总线和共享存储器型结构,4.2.4 多微处理机数控装置的硬件结构,4.2.4 多微处理机数控装置的硬件结构,VS,VS,(5)多通道结构 通道结构(Channel Structure),即两种以上程序的并行处理。 2.多微处理机CNC装置结构的特点 (1)计算处理速度高 (2)可靠性高 (3)有良好的适应性和扩展性 (4)

11、硬件易于组织规模生产,4.2.5 开放式数控装置的体系结构,VS,VS,一、开放式数控系统的产生 随着科技的发展和生产的需求,需要一种灵活(功能可组、可扩展、可添加)的开放式数控系统,打破当前的“封闭式的”数控系统。 体系开放化定义(IEEE): 具有在不同的工作平台上均能实现系统功能、且可以与其它的系统应用进行互操作的系统。 开放式数控系统特点: 系统构件(软件和硬件)具有标准化(Standardization)与多样化( Diversification)和互换性(Interchangeability)的特征,允许通过对构件的增减来构造系统,实现系统“积木式”的集成构造,应该是可移植的和透明

12、的;,4.2.5 开放式数控装置的体系结构,VS,VS,二、开放体系结构CNC的优点 向未来技术开放:由于软硬件接口都遵循公认的标准协议,只需少量的重新设计和调整,新一代的通用软硬件资源就可能被现有系统所采纳、吸收和兼容,这就意味着系统的开发费用将大大降低而系统性能与可靠性将不断改善并处于长生命周期; 标准化的人机界面:标准化的编程语言,方便用户使用,降低了和操作效率直接有关的劳动消耗;,4.2.5 开放式数控装置的体系结构,VS,VS,向用户特殊要求开放:更新产品、扩充能力、提供可供选择的硬软件产品的各种组合以满足特殊应用要求,给用户提供一个方法,从低级控制器开始,逐步提高,直到达到所要求的

13、性能为止。另外用户自身的技术诀窍能方便地融入,创造出自己的名牌产品; 可减少产品品种,便于批量生产、提高可靠性和降低成本,增强市场供应能力和竞争能力。,4.2.5 开放式数控装置的体系结构,VS,VS,三、开放式数控装置的概念结构,4.2.5 开放式数控装置的体系结构,VS,VS,四、国内外开放式数控系统的研究进展 1.几大研究计划 美国:NGC(The Next Generation Work-station/Machine Controller)和OMAC(Open Modular Architecture Controller)计划 欧共体:OSACA(Open System Archi

14、tecture for Control within Automation Systems)计划 日本:OSEC(Open System Environment for Controller)计划 华中I型基于IPC的CNC开放体系结构 航天I型CNC系统基于PC的多机CNC开放体系结构,4.2.5 开放式数控装置的体系结构,VS,VS,2.开放程度: 1)CNC可以直接地或通过网络运行各种应用软件 2)用户操作界面的开放。 3)NC内核的深层次开放( PC+实时硬插件; PC+实时软中断)。 3.开放式数控系统的发展趋势: 1)在控制系统技术,接口技术、检测传感技术、执行器技术、软件 技术五

15、大方面开发出优质、先进、适销的经济、合理的开放式数 控系统。 2)主攻方向是进一步适应高精度、高效率(高速)高自动化加工的 需求。 3)网络化,4.2.6 点位/直线控制的数控装置的结构,VS,VS,1.点位/直线控制的一般概念(单轴数控) 用于钻床、镗床、机能简单的车床 点位控制 只控制刀具相对应于工件定位,由某一定位点向下一定点运动时不进行切削,对运动路径没有严格要求。 直线控制 刀具沿坐标轴方向运动,并对工件进行切削加工。在加工过程中不但要控制切削进给的速度,还要控制运动的终点。,4.2.6 点位/直线控制的数控装置的结构,2.点位/直线数控系统数控装置的结构,图4.16 点位/直线控制

16、系统,4.3 CNC装置的软件结构,4.3.1 软件结构特点,1. CNC装置软件硬件的界面,1、软件与硬件在实现各种功能的特点和关系 关系:从理论上讲,硬件能完成的功能也可以用软件来完成。从实现功能的角度看,软件与硬件在逻辑上是等价的。 特点: 硬件处理速度快,但灵活性差,实现复杂控制的功能困难。 软件设计灵活,适应性强,但处理速度相对较慢。 2 、软件、硬件实现功能的分配就是 软件硬件功能界面划分。 3 、功能界面划分的准则:系统的性能价格比。,4.3.1 软件结构特点,VS,VS,2. 系统软件的内容及结构类型 CNC 装置系统软件的主要任务: 如何将由零件加工程序表达的加工信息,变换成各进给轴的位移 指令、主轴转速指令和辅助动作指令,控制加工设备的轨迹运动和逻 辑动作,加工出符合要求的零件。 系统软件的组成:(管理和控制) 管理部分:输入、I/O处理、通讯、显示、诊断以及加工程序的编制管理 等程序。 控制部分:译码

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 办公文档 > PPT模板库 > PPT素材/模板

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号